Activity Moderation
What is Activity Moderation?
Activity Moderation allows community members to report inappropriate activity updates in your BuddyPress community. This feature provides a Flag/Unflag button on each activity post, enabling members to notify site administrators about content that violates community guidelines.

How It Works
Flagging an Activity Update
- Locate the Flag Button – Browse your activity stream and look for the “Flag” button below each activity
- Report the Activity – Click Flag, select a reason, and submit
- Confirmation – You’ll see a success message and the button changes to “Unflag”
For Site Administrators
Reviewing Flagged Activities
Go to WordPress Admin → Moderation Pro → Activity tab to review all flagged activities.
Available Actions
- View: See full activity details and all reporter comments
- Mark as Spam: Move to spam folder and hide from all members
- Mark as Clean: Approve the activity and remove all flags
- Delete: Permanently remove the activity
